Heres my first posted question to SM. Ok so i have an 88 na. about a month ago i decided to replace the rear main seal and the front input shaft seal since i was leaking a little bit of oil and trans fluid. after pulling the trans i noticed that the clutch was destroyed so i grabbed another one. also did pulgs and wires and cleand the engine bay as much as i could. since the egr was already disconnected i just completly removed it after seeing all the buildup throughout the intake manifold. i cleand everything from the throttle body to the lower intake mani and replaced all the gaskets. while i had all that off i also did valve cover gaskets. Cruise control, a/c, and the charcole canister were also removed and the battery was relocated to the trunk. everything else is now back together. now the problem is the car will start but only run for no more then 3 or 4 seconds before shutting off. the windows will not work and when i beep the horns they dont sound right. im gone over everything again and again, and i just cant seen to figure out whats wrong. everything was fine before the work was done. since it seems like an electrical problem i tried regrounding everything but still no luck. if anyone have any input on this it would be great. I know this is super old so I'm sorry to bring it back up, but I have not solved this one. A lot has been done since I started this post. The 88 targa was smashed by a drunk driver. I bought a 87 hardtop and swapped EVERYTHiNg from the 88 over to the 87 but the subframes, so I was able to carefully inspect everything as I put it back together. I still have the same fuel problem which is the pump has to be constantly jumped from under the hood. The only new problem that's has come up since I've done the swap is the fuel gauge stopped working, I'll make a new post on that. The pump runs just fine and obviously has power while jumped, but it just won't run without it. leads me to believe that maybe the wire harness broke somewhere, mine is very fragile so I'm as careful with it as I can be. I have a harness from a 87n/a automatic, any chance that harness will work with my 5spd n/a?
